CDK5 is a cyclin-dependent kinase that plays a critical role in neuron development. The kinase is strongly activated when it complexes with neuron-specific activators, especially p35, but less strongly when it complexes with cyclins. This

Recombinant full-length human CDK5 (59 kDa) and human p35 (60 kDa), both with N-terminal GST-tags, were co-expressed in Sf9 cells using a baculovirus expression system. The CDK5 gene accession number is NM_004935 and p35 gene

CDK1 and CDK5 phosphorylate t-Darpp in vitro . In vitro kinase assay performed using recombinant t-Darpp (tDp) and CDK1 (A) or CDK5 (B). Reactions were performed over a period of 1 h with aliquots taken at 0, 5, 15, 30 and 60 min. Inhibitors, RO-3306 and roscovitine were used as controls to inhibit CDK1 and CDK5, respectively. The T39-phosphospecific antibody was used to show phosphorylation at T39 of t-Darpp. H62 was used as a loading control antibody to show the relative level of recombinant t-Darpp in each lane.

Journal: bioRxiv

Article Title: t-Darpp is an elongated monomer that binds to calcium and is phosphorylated by cyclin-dependent kinases 1 and 5

doi: 10.1101/152272

Figure Lengend Snippet: CDK1 and CDK5 phosphorylate t-Darpp in vitro . In vitro kinase assay performed using recombinant t-Darpp (tDp) and CDK1 (A) or CDK5 (B). Reactions were performed over a period of 1 h with aliquots taken at 0, 5, 15, 30 and 60 min. Inhibitors, RO-3306 and roscovitine were used as controls to inhibit CDK1 and CDK5, respectively. The T39-phosphospecific antibody was used to show phosphorylation at T39 of t-Darpp. H62 was used as a loading control antibody to show the relative level of recombinant t-Darpp in each lane.

Article Snippet: CDK1 (C22-18G) and CDK5 (C33-10G-05) were purchased from Signal Chem Pharmaceuticals (Richmond BC, Canada).
